What is the difference between Roofing Production Manager vs Roofing Supervisor?

AspectRoofing Production ManagerRoofing Supervisor
ResponsibilitiesOversees entire roofing projects, manages crews, plans schedules, ensures safety and quality standardsDirectly supervises roofing crews, coordinates daily tasks, enforces safety protocols
Required CredentialsExperience in roofing, project management skills, possibly certifications like OSHARoofing experience, safety training, OSHA certification often required
Work EnvironmentOffice and job site, strategic planning and supervisionPrimarily on-site, hands-on supervision of daily work

The Roofing Production Manager focuses on project oversight, planning, and coordination, while the Roofing Supervisor handles daily on-site supervision of roofing crews. Both roles require roofing experience and safety knowledge, but the manager has broader responsibilities for project success.

What does a roofing production manager do?

A roofing production manager oversees the planning, coordination, and execution of roofing projects, ensuring they are completed on time, within budget, and to quality standards. They manage crews, schedule work, order materials, and ensure safety protocols are followed, often using project management tools and requiring industry certifications. Their role involves close communication with clients, suppliers, and team members to ensure efficient project delivery.

What are some common challenges faced by roofing production managers and how can they be addressed?

Roofing Production Managers often encounter challenges such as coordinating schedules among crews, managing supply chain delays, and ensuring quality control across multiple job sites. To address these, effective communication and organization are key—using project management software and maintaining strong relationships with suppliers can help minimize disruptions. Additionally, regular site visits and clear protocols for safety and workmanship help maintain standards and client satisfaction. Collaborating closely with estimators, sales teams, and field supervisors also streamlines project flow and problem-solving.
